Explore the universality class of spinor Bose-Einstein condensates (BECs) far from equilibrium in this 41-minute conference talk by Hossein Sadeghpour from ITAMP. Delivered as part of the "Exploring Non-equilibrium Long-range Quantum Matter" conference at the Kavli Institute for Theoretical Physics (KITP), delve into cutting-edge research on quantum many-body systems with long-range interactions. Gain insights into novel phases, out-of-equilibrium phenomena, and the latest advancements in quantum matter experiments. Discover how this talk contributes to bridging gaps between researchers from diverse backgrounds, addressing topics such as equilibration, thermalization, transport, entanglement dynamics, and dynamically stabilized phases in non-equilibrium long-range quantum systems.
